TL;DR: The fission Time Projection Chamber (fissionTPC) as mentioned in this paper is a two-chamber MICROMEGAS TPC designed to make precision cross-section measurements of neutron-induced fission.

TL;DR: A project is underway to build and use a fission time projection chamber (TPC) to make high precision/accuracy measurements of neutron-induced fission cross sections to address issues in fast reactor design.

TL;DR: Using a combination of resurrected techniques and new developments, a series of targets including highly enriched 239Pu, 240Pu and 242Pu are made, and the chemical purification and electodeposition techniques will be described.
